The Impact of Credit Health on Home Buying

Your credit score is a critical determinant in the home-buying journey. In 2025, lenders utilize sophisticated scoring models, such as FICO 10T and VantageScore 4.0, which provide a more nuanced view of a borrower's financial behavior. These models consider a wider range of data, including trended payment history, which means consistent on-time payments and responsible credit management are more important than ever. A strong credit score (typically above 740 for the best rates) can unlock access to a wider array of mortgage products and better terms. Conversely, a lower score can lead to higher interest rates, increased private mortgage insurance (PMI) costs, or even outright loan denial. This underscores the importance of proactive credit repair and ongoing financial management. For instance, a difference of just 50 points in your credit score could mean tens of thousands of dollars in additional interest paid over the life of a 30-year mortgage.

Key Factors Influencing Mortgage Approval and Rates

Several key factors directly influence your ability to secure a mortgage and the interest rate you'll be offered in 2025. These include:

  • Credit Score: As discussed, this is a primary indicator of creditworthiness.
  • Credit Utilization Ratio: Keeping credit card balances low relative to credit limits (ideally below 30%) demonstrates responsible credit management.
  • Payment History: A consistent record of on-time payments is crucial. Late payments can significantly damage your score.
  • Length of Credit History: A longer history of responsible credit use is generally viewed favorably.
  • Types of Credit Used: A mix of credit, such as installment loans (mortgages, auto loans) and revolving credit (credit cards), can be beneficial if managed well.
  • New Credit Inquiries: Numerous recent credit applications can negatively impact your score.

Comparative Analysis of Credit Improvement Timelines

The time it takes to improve a credit score sufficiently for homeownership in Carlsbad varies significantly based on the starting point and the strategies employed. Understanding these timelines is vital for realistic planning.

Improvement Area Typical Timeframe for Noticeable Impact (2025) Key Actions
Paying down credit card debt 1-3 months Reduce utilization ratios below 30%
Disputing inaccurate negative items 30-60 days per dispute (can be ongoing) Submit formal disputes to credit bureaus
Establishing a positive payment history 6-12 months Make all payments on time
Waiting for negative items to age off 2-7 years (depending on item type) Maintain good credit behavior
Building a longer credit history Years Maintain open, active accounts responsibly

Consumer Challenges and Strategic Solutions

Prospective homebuyers in Carlsbad often encounter common credit-related challenges. These can range from managing existing debt to dealing with inaccuracies on their credit reports.

  • Challenge: High Credit Utilization Ratios. Many individuals carry balances that are too close to their credit limits, negatively impacting their scores.
    • Solution: Prioritize paying down credit card balances. Aim to keep utilization below 30% on each card and overall. Consider balance transfer cards or debt consolidation loans if managed strategically.
  • Challenge: Inaccurate Negative Information on Credit Reports. Errors such as incorrect late payments, accounts that don't belong to you, or outdated information can unfairly lower your score.
    • Solution: Regularly review your credit reports from Equifax, Experian, and TransUnion. Utilize the dispute process outlined by the Fair Credit Reporting Act (FCRA) to formally challenge any inaccuracies. Professional credit repair services can assist with this complex process.
  • Challenge: Lack of Credit History or Thin Credit Files. Some individuals may not have enough credit accounts or a long enough history to generate a strong score.
    • Solution: Consider secured credit cards or becoming an authorized user on a trusted individual's well-managed credit account. Consistent, responsible use of these tools can help build a positive credit history over time.

Emerging Trends in Credit Scoring and Their Implications

With the continued adoption of FICO 10T and VantageScore 4.0, lenders are placing greater emphasis on trended data. This means that not only your current credit standing but also your payment behavior over time is being analyzed. For individuals looking to buy a house in Carlsbad, this highlights the importance of sustained good credit habits rather than quick fixes. Building a history of responsible financial management, including consistent on-time payments and maintaining low credit utilization, is more impactful than ever.
